Pfizer May Enjoy Blockbuster Cardiomyopathy Success With Tafamidis
Executive Summary
Although tafamidis has been stalled at FDA for transthyretin-mediated polyneuropathy, Pfizer may have found a different path toward US approval with cardiovascular outcomes data in cardiomyopathy.
